About Black Course

Black Course is a public 18-hole golf course located in Lillington, North Carolina (27546).. From the Gold tees, the course plays to 5,689 yards with a par of 72. The Gold tees carry a slope rating of 130 and a course rating of 73.7.

Black Course is open to the public for daily-fee play. Walking is permitted.

With a slope rating of 130, Black Course is more accessible than most courses in North Carolina. It is a good choice for mid-handicappers and golfers looking for a round that does not punish every missed shot.

The course offers 2 tee sets ranging from 4,780 to 5,689 yards, making it accessible to golfers of all skill levels. Choosing the right tees for your handicap is the single biggest factor in how much you enjoy your round.
